Rush is indeed a good place, but I've found it slightly more aggressive pf (especially on nl100 6-max) than the usual games. Also it's kind of easy to grasp after a while which regulars who like to fancy play and those who like to fold and get a new hand.

Variance is a bitch though, because you sometimes find yourself in 'blind' spots; but it probably can help you develop a generic gameplan (which cards that in general are good to barreelll,, spots where you can make some moves and so on).
